Downloads

Download tar.gz 724.94 KB
MD5: 1947f0d7a1ce893186adfa03a0e07d28
SHA-1: 8f17ca7929aa57cfc7c365b3cff787b75342e488
SHA-256: 42139a7b60f3252e1a2db0d6b9910fd461d1be564718fec812d25c59d54dbe17
Download zip 1.18 MB
MD5: 5808e4aae08205320f8190c99550cac6
SHA-1: c241aecfa234093fa7bb11a1698871b74284b726
SHA-256: c43543bb83308e00e901b061e70c19c486536bb296719b90063253f0d578d8ac

Release notes

Summer 2024 update with lots of fixes and new functionality!

Project recommendations: When Students favorite a project, a modal opens with related projects based on project categories. This modal can be minimized, and the state of the modal is saved via cookie to prevent annoying users with repeated popups.

Application instructions: The first time a student favorites a project, a modal appears explaining the next steps towards submitting their application. The text for this modal can be set by admins through the Muser settings page.

Mentor profile pages: Mentor profile pages are now accessible by clicking on their names on Projects. The Mentor profile pages include some basic information about the mentor, their current projects, and a graph showing their past interactions with applications (numbers of accepted, rejected, ignored applications, etc.). This chart is also available to be placed via chart tags like other Muser charts either for a specific user id or aggregate across all mentors.

Download applications by project: Mentors can now download PDFs of all the applications for a given project instead of only being able to download all applications across all their projects.

Project filters layout: Filters on the projects page now have a more sensible layout when there’s multiple items selected.

Expectations and Structure for projects: Formerly referred to as “Contracts”, Expectations and Structure allows Mentors to opt-in to filling out a field on their projects and profiles detailing the terms of an agreement between Mentor and Student. Mentors can also fill out a field on their profile page to automatically fill the field on new projects they create.

AB Testing improvements: AB test selectors can now start with bodyMatch to only search for the rest of the selector when the specified selector matches on the body element. This is useful when you want to apply an AB test to something outside the body element, such as <head>. For example: bodyMatch.path-user head title.

Dashboard improvements: The dashboard now includes an “Active A/B Tests” block and a summary of the reminder emails that the system sends.

Menu improvements: Some users (especially students, with multiple role related menu items) experienced layout issues with too many menu items bunching up in the header. We’ve improved the layout and styling for menus up to 3 levels deep to help admins reduce the number of top-level items.

Student emails on application period start and end: Admins can now configure two emails to go out to all students for the application period start and end. The text and offset can be managed on the Muser settings page with the rest of the Muser emails. This can also be disabled.

New charts:

  • Applicants by Project Cohort
  • Applicants by Project Compensation
  • Mentor Actions by Round
  • Mentor Actions by Round, All Mentors
  • Openings by Project Cohort
  • Openings by Project Compensation
  • Project Openings Posted by Day
  • Projects by Cohort
  • Projects by Compensation

Also, Admin users can view all charts under Reports > Muser reports > Charts.

One-click unsubscribe: Muser system emails now include a one-click unsubscribe link.

User exports: We’ve improved the filters on the admin People page.

Bug fixes

  • Allow chart markup in Basic HTML text format
  • Added lock to prevent multiple instances of reminder email sender from running at the same time (sending multiple instances of the same email).
  • Mentors can no longer see applications prior to start of review period.
  • No longer loading A/B test JavaScript if there are no active A/B tests running.

Thanks to seanpb for his work on this release!

Created by: jrb
Created on: 18 Sep 2024 at 21:59 UTC
Last updated: 18 Sep 2024 at 21:59 UTC
Bug fixes
New features

Other releases